            #65
            Originally posted by Tinge76 View Post

            Phoscon version 2.05.77 FW:26350500
            jowihue version 2.1.1.0
            Phoscon does not display all of that info that I am aware of, at least it doesn't for me. There are two possibilities, both are fixable. One is that deCONZ did not fully discover the device, or it was discovered before deCONZ was aware of all of the capabilities. Or, the same for JowiHue, the device was added before JowiHue was aware of how to define it. Or both.

            In the JowiHue tab for the vibration device, what is in the JSON? Scroll down to see it. Copy and paste that in a message and we can look at it. If it does not have all of the information, then you will need to rediscover the device in deCONZ. Don't delete it in deCONZ or Phoscon, just search for a new sensor in Phoscon and push the button on the sensor until it blinks. Wait a minute or so.

            Either way, disable JowiHue, delete the two HS devices, and enable JowiHue and all the correct devices should be created. I had to do both of these things because I added it before it was fully supported.

            Bill
